Often in Britain an open porch is referred to as a canopy and a completely enclosed porch may be known as an entrance lobby. In truth, there are all different sizes and styles of porch with names like screened porches, sun porches, rain porches, lanais, porticos, verandas, sleeping porches and loggias, depending on which country in the world you are in.

Do I Require Planning Permission for a Porch? In general you shouldn't need planning permission for putting up a porch (on an external door in your house) assuming that specific conditions are met: 1. Your residence is a house, not a maisonette, flat or other kind of building. 2. No component of the porch construction is within 2m of any road or 2m from the boundary of the property. 3. The exterior ground floor area of the construction isn't over 3m2. 4. No section of the porch construction is more than 3m above ground level. Before starting any porch project it is advisable to speak to you local council to ensure that everything is fine, your preferred Wellesbourne builder should be able to help you with this.

Porches and the Building Regulations: You might also not require building regulations approval so long as the porch construction is below 30m2 and is at ground level, any current disability access is preserved and the present external door is not taken out. However, electrical and glazing installations are still subject to certain regulations, and you will need to stick to these without exceptions. If you're in any doubt, check with your local planning office or speak to your chosen builder.

uPVC Porches Wellesbourne

Add an extra dimension to your property in Wellesbourne by installing a new uPVC porch. uPVC porches provide useful extra room to remove and keep muddy shoes and outdoor clothing, and create a weather barrier between your living area and the outside world.

As well as looking great, a uPVC porch will add an extra security layer to your home while enhancing its energy efficiency in the process. Using doors and windows on your uPVC porch that matches your existing style you can opt for half wall, fully glazed or possibly even a full walled design, to create a unique entrance for your property in Wellesbourne.

You do not usually need to have planning permission for a upvc porch if the floor area does not exceed 3m2, the height is lower than three metres, and it is more than two metres distance from any boundary lines of your property. Porticos

Covered extensions or entrances to a building, porticos are interesting architectural features. Porticos, characterized by a roof supported by columns or pillars, create an elegant and welcoming entrance. Adding visual appeal to a structure, porticos provide shelter from the weather. The architectural styles of these appendages can be categorized as classical, contemporary, or anything in between. The visual impact of porticos is heightened through the addition of decorative elements like elaborate pediments, carvings or mouldings. Providing a grand and dignified entrance, porticos enhance the character and charm of the architectural design on both residential or commercial buildings in Wellesbourne. A useful shelter is provided by porticos, offering a handy space for visitors to gather or wait, protected from the elements, besides their decorative and functional features.
